The BVI Government announced today that beginning May 15 fully vaccinated travelers will only need to test prior to arrival, test on arrival (Day 0) and will be released from quarantine immediately after their negative Day 0 results are released. This eliminates Day 4 testing and quarantine. No information on entering private vessels.
